State the following statement is true or false The measure of the line segment joining the centre of a circle to the mid-point of a chord is $\dfrac{\sqrt{4r^{2}-L^{2}}}{2}$

  1. True

  2. False

Explanation

The line segment from the center of a circle to the midpoint of a chord is perpendicular to the chord, forming a right triangle. The hypotenuse of this triangle is the radius r, and one leg is half the length of the chord, L/2. Applying the Pythagorean theorem, the distance d satisfies d^2 + (L/2)^2 = r^2, which simplifies to d = sqrt(4r^2 - L^2) / 2.
